The investment seeks total return. The fund seeks to capture returns commensurate with the equity risk premium over a full market cycle with less volatility than global equity markets primarily by selling (writing) put options on stock indices. GMO does not manage the fund to, or control the fund's risk relative to, any securities index or securities benchmark. The fund is non-diversified.
